Frequently asked questions

What is the name of Butterfield's airport?
If you're arriving by plane, you won't have to ponder too long which airport to fly into. Butterfield has just one – Minneapolis - St. Paul Intl. Airport (MSP).
How many airlines fly to Butterfield?
Butterfield is serviced by 14 airlines from 118 airports across the globe.
Which airlines fly to Butterfield?
United Airlines, Delta Air Lines and American Airlines are the most frequent fliers to Butterfield. The highest number of flights come in from Chicago, with United Airlines having the most services on this route.
How many nonstop flights are there to Butterfield?
Flying to someplace new is much easier when there aren't any stopovers. If you're jetting off to Butterfield, the awesome news is that there are 2 470 nonstop flights every week.
Where are the most popular flights to Butterfield departing from?
Flights to Butterfield departing from Chicago, Denver and Atlanta airports are very popular.
How long is the flight to Butterfield Airport?
If you're going to Butterfield from Chicago, you're looking at a flight time of 1 hour and 31 minutes. Those setting off from Denver should expect to be airborne for around 1 hour and 54 minutes. From Washington it's roughly 2 hours and 49 minutes away.

How to survive the flight to Butterfield?
No matter where you're coming from, flying can be a seamless experience if you've prepared well. Follow these handy travel tips that will get your Butterfield escape started on the right foot.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• Firstly, and most importantly, pack in your passport, official ID, wallet and vital medications. Next, you'll need some entertainment to help pass the time. A thrilling book and a laptop crammed with your favourite shows are some terrific options. If you hope to catch a few z's, a comfy neck pillow and a pair of earplugs will also be useful. Finally, leave some space for a toothbrush and some deodorant to ensure you arrive looking and feeling fresh.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Leave all your full-sized bottles of shampoo and conditioner in your checked luggage. Any liquids in your carry-on suitcase lar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) will be confiscated by security. Sharp objects, like your trusty Swiss Army knife, and dangerous goods which are explosive or flammable, such as aerosol cans, spray paint and gasoline, are also restricted.

What to wear on a flight:

  • The long, narrow aisles of your plane are no fashion runway. Layer yourself up with comfortable clothes and remember to take a cardigan as the temperature can drop in the cabin. Closed-toed, flat shoes are always a good choice too.
  • The serious condition by the name of DVT (deep vein thrombosis) can pose a risk on long-distance flights. It's the result of blood clots forming due to inactivity and poor circulation. Walking up and down the aisle and doing leg and foot exercises while seated is a great way to prevent this occurring. Wearing a good-quality pair of compression tights or socks is also a wise idea.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Butterfield?
It's all about being prepared. We've pulled together some top tips for a hassle-free trip through airport security. Look out Butterfield, here you come:

  • Airport security personnel first need to determine that you have a valid ID and boarding pass before you can proceed any further. Have them ready to show.
  • Your belt, jacket, keys and other small items, like your earphones, will be required to go through the X-ray machine. Make your life easier by removing them as it gets closer to your turn.
  • For just a few minutes, you'll have to unplug from technology. Your tablet, phone and any other electronic gadgets must also be sent through the scanner.
  • Remove all liquids and gels from your hand luggage. They often need to be sent through the X-ray separately. Each item should be no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it in a single quart-size (one litre), clear zip-close bag.
  • Choosing your footwear wisely can save you a few precious minutes. Boots are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Slip-on sneakers are usually not.
  • Airlines will not allow any pocket knives or other sharp items in your carry-on baggage. If you need to bring these kinds of items, pack them safely in your checked baggage.
